      <content:encoded xmlns="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/content/"><![CDATA[<p><strong>The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Police on Monday announced cash rewards totalling Rs285.8 million for information leading to the arrest of 83 wanted militants, urging the public to help security agencies by reporting suspicious individuals and activities.</strong></p>
<p>According to details released by the Central Police Office (CPO), individual rewards range from Rs500,000 to Rs10 million, depending on the profile of the wanted suspect.</p>
<p>Police said substantial financial rewards would be given to anyone providing information that leads to the arrest of the wanted militants, assuring that the identity of informants would be kept strictly confidential.</p>
<p>The list of wanted militants includes suspects from Dera Ismail Khan, Kulachi, Darazinda, Daraban, Prova and other areas of the province.</p>
<p>The KP Police appealed to citizens to remain vigilant and closely monitor the activities of suspected militants and members of Fitna Al Khawarij, urging them to immediately report any suspicious person or activity.</p>
<p>Members of the public can share information by contacting the police helpline at 0966-9280252.</p>
<p>Police said the initiative is aimed at strengthening public cooperation in ongoing counterterrorism efforts across the province.</p>
